Texas Pacific Land Corp (TPL) shares fell 3.71% to $1,036.09 on Jul 7. Trading volume was 48,957 shares, 34.5% of the average daily volume. Analysts forecast an average target price of $1,100.97, implying a 6.26% upside from the current price. The estimated GF Value for TPL in one year is $865.16, suggesting a 16.5% downside from the current price.

The company reported a revenue shortfall in its first-quarter earnings for 2025, posting earnings per share of $5.24, slightly below the forecast of $5.27, while revenue was $196 million, missing the anticipated $228 million. However, TPL maintained a robust adjusted EBITDA margin of 86.4% and achieved a 25% year-over-year growth in oil and gas royalty production, reaching 31,100 barrels of oil equivalent per day [2].
Texas Capital Securities recently upgraded TPL’s stock rating from Hold to Buy, citing the company’s desalination project as a key factor for this decision. The firm anticipates that the company will de-risk its desalination project and advance its power generation and data center opportunities by the end of the year [2]. Additionally, Horizon Kinetics Asset Management LLC, a ten percent owner of TPL, reported purchasing 1 share of common stock on July 2, 2025, at a price of $1,066.31, further indicating confidence in the company's prospects [1].
